Materials Testing: Inside the Vascular Labyrinth

A trifecta of solutions for catheter testing and innovation.
James Ritchey
August 22, 2024

Catheters are used for various medical procedures, including addressing issues in a person's arterial network and urological conditions. They also deliver medical devices and treat conditions such as clogged arteries and irregular heartbeats. Testing for catheters includes tensile testing, lubricity testing, and usability/trackability testing.
